This paper aimed at modeling the effect of dryer configurations on the thin-layer solar drying kinetics of ogbono seeds. Ogbono seeds were dried using a solar drying system, which was a forced convection distributed type solar collector, equipped with a sun-tracking mechanism. The seeds were dried at four different tilt angles of 0, 5, 10, and 15°; two absorber plate thicknesses of 1.5 mm and 2.7mm; and a constant air velocity of 2 ms-1. The drying data obtained from the experiment was fitted to six thin-layer drying predictive models. The effective moisture diffusivities at varying treatments as well as the activation energy of the ogbono seeds were determined.
